'Responsible Travel Makers' is a series of monthly online interactive reviews produced by Wayaj and features some of the best sustainable hotels in the world within Wayaj's portfolio of members. The series is aimed at travelers interested in earth friendly properties who have taken steps to lower their environmental impact and provide significant benefits for local communities. The series also appeals to hoteliers who are looking to learn from green hospitality trailblazers.

About Wayaj

Wayaj is a global leader in providing innovative and effective solutions to the hospitality industry to reduce its impact on the environment, and foster sustainable communities. With over 470 hotel members in 109 countries, Wayaj delivers the resources, tools, and expertise to empower the accommodations sector and travelers to make more informed choices to support sustainability.
